    Default temperature gauge

    Hi everyone.hope someone can help with this.my 08 vectra sri was of the road for 3 months before i bought it and repaired it(side damage cat d).its been on the road now for 2 weeks and was fine at first.since 3 days ago the temperature gauge has been acting weird.ive read some prevous threads and seen that these symptoms are linked to the thermostat being faulty.the heaters work fine after about 10-15 minutes of been started but if ime driving on the motorway the temp gauge goes down to zero but the heaters still work.get of the motorway and park up the temp goes back up to 90.I know that whilst driving cold air hits the engine but surely the temp needle shouldnt go down all the way.its not that bad when driving around town but sometimes if i put the heaters on the needle will slowly start going down but not all the time.my last car an astra didnt have a temp gauge so didnt worry bout it but looking at this i know somethings not right.any advice apreciated.

    Hi I would get the thermostat replaced. Is your car a petrol or diesel. The 1.8 petrol engine thermostat is easily replaced as I changed the one on my old 1.8 very easily. The temp when it was replaced was just under the 90 mark no matter the road or outside temp and the heaters were roasting.     As scotstrucker, I would look at the thermostate as motorway driving blast lots of cold air around the engine and if the thermo is stuck open this will drag the temperature down, but allows it to raise when you slow down in traffic.

    thanks for the advice.you guys were all correct,it was the thermostat.i took it to vauxhall motorbodies and they replaced it free.a point to note is that they said if you have a damage repaired car it doesnt affect the mechanical warranty as long as the fault isnt caused by the actual damage.result
